Four Arsenal players that could be sold to fund new signings.

This summer is viewed as a significant summer for the Gunners after another missed effort to play in the Champions League.
They have also missed Europa League, and are out on Europe’s top club competition, and remain one of the most underperforming top six teams.
They have seen the counterparts of Leicester City and West Ham finish the season above them them on the Premier League table.
The Gunners will now look to reinforce their team when the transfer window reopens this summer.
They have already identified their transfer targets, but money is tight and they might have to sell some of their current squad members if they are earnest about improving their team.
One way the Gunners can raise some adequate funds to buy their targets is to sell some of their current players.

According to Football London, some of the stars whom the club can cash in on to earn around £70m have been identified.
The report names Granit Xhaka as the first on the list as AS Roma stays on the pursue of the Swiss midfielder.
It also named Lucas Torreira who has sunk to imprint on loan at Atletico Madrid but wants an exit from Emirates.
Matteo Guendouzi is also touted to leave Arsenal after returning from his loan spell in Germany with Hertha Berlin.
The Gunners could also cash in on Eddie Nketiah with the striker anticipated to leave ahead of beginning the last year of his current contract at the Emirates.
